首页 >>  正文

python求字符出现的次数

来源:baiyundou.net   日期:2024-09-21

聂宝态4593设计一个算法,有序的字符串怎样统计每个字符出现的次数,不要具体程序,说下思路 -
蔺鬼宇17387248629 ______ 可以用一个长度26的数组,每一个数据对应相应字母的出现频率,每扫描到一个字母就把相应的数据加一.

聂宝态4593python怎么统计有多少个字符 -
蔺鬼宇17387248629 ______ 可以直接使用len函数就可以了 s = 'sfaldskjflsdfjas' print('字符数', len(s)) 这样就可以

聂宝态4593Python计算一篇英文文章每个字母出现频率 -
蔺鬼宇17387248629 ______ # coding=utf-8 from collections import Counter s = "absdflsjflkdsjflkfjwelkrklewrmlkewmfslkdfjsdljflsdflkewnjklhflkjdsfdsf" print dict(Counter(s))# {'a': 1, 'b': 1, 'e': 4, 'd': 7, 'f': 11, 'h': 1, 'k': 9, 'j': 7, 'm': 2, 'l': 12, 'n': 1, 's': 8, 'r': 2, 'w': 4}如果解决了您的问题请采纳!如果未解决请继续追问

聂宝态4593用python解决输入一串字符分别统计出其中英文字母、空格、数字及其他字符的个数
蔺鬼宇17387248629 ______ '''输入一串字符分别统计出其中英文字母、空格、数字及其他字符的个数''' en = 0 #英语字符 kg = 0 #空格 sz = 0 #数字 qt = 0 #其它 str = 'AHTIKOOtyfg9 UTFB 88u87tv .[=' str_len =len(str) for i in range(str_len): if str[i]>="A" and str[i]<="z": en=...

聂宝态4593怎么用 Python 编写程序计算字符串中某个字符的个数 -
蔺鬼宇17387248629 ______ >>> "hello".count('l')2 直接使用str类型的count就可以计算出字符的个数.

聂宝态4593python中统计不同字符的个数 -
蔺鬼宇17387248629 ______ 1、示例代码 def statisStr(): n = input("请输入字符串:") a = b = c = d = 0 for i in n: if ord('a') <= ord(i) <= ord('z') or ord('A') <= ord(i) <= ord('Z'): a = a + 1 elif ord('0') <= ord(i) <= ord('9'): b = b + 1 elif ord(i) == ord(' '): c = c + 1 else: d = d + 1 print...

聂宝态4593python怎么判断字符串中出现次数最多的字母 -
蔺鬼宇17387248629 ______ class Solution(object): def lengthOfLongestSubstring(self, s): """ :type s: str :rtype: int """ lenS = len(s); maxLen = 0; left = right = 0; charDict = {}; while right < lenS: if s[right] in charDict and left <= charDict[s[right]]: #出现重复的字符且这个字...

聂宝态4593python中如何从字符串内提取指定的字符 -
蔺鬼宇17387248629 ______ 1、双击打开pycharm开发工具,新建看对应的文件夹. 2、在turtles文件夹上,鼠标右键新建python文件me.py. 3、打开已新建的python文件,定义一个字符串变量s并进行赋值. 4、调用字符串中的方法replace,将do字符串替换成say,并赋值给变量t,打印结果. 5、保存代码并鼠标右键,选择Run me,查看控制台打印结果. 6、返回到代码编辑区,将say修改为空字符,然后保存文件.

聂宝态4593Python:在语句里查询字典所含的字符并print该字符 -
蔺鬼宇17387248629 ______ # 找出句子中出现在词典中的词 word_set = {'apple', 'doctor', 'day', 'dummy'} sentence = 'An apple a day keeps the doctor away' for word in sentence.split(): if word.lower() in word_set: print(word)

(编辑:自媒体)
关于我们 | 客户服务 | 服务条款 | 联系我们 | 免责声明 | 网站地图 @ 白云都 2024